Transaction 139163398701a5d6facda50d8c6dd74d49f7576a9dfd34e2f6792819375ccf5b

19 Input
1 Outputs
  • 139163398701a5d6facda50d8c6dd74d49f7576a9dfd34e2f6792819375ccf5b:0
  • value  71137103
    address  14qtmNeMU9mUnFY7Jfm9WYqmFs9tGpm2iz